Position Summary
The Payroll Analyst supports a centralized Shared Services payroll function processing weekly, bi-weekly, and monthly payrolls in ADP Workforce Now (WFN). This role has a heavy focus on Davis-Bacon/prevailing wage compliance and certified payroll reporting, supporting multiple projects, states, and customer requirements. Success in this position requires strong attention to detail, comfort in a fast-paced environment, and flexibility as the organization continues to grow through acquisitions.
Key Responsibilities
Certified Payroll / Prevailing Wage (Primary Focus)
Calculate and validate prevailing wage and Davis-Bacon requirements by job, county, and classification, including fringe benefits, cash-in-lieu, and applicable overtime.
Prepare, review, and submit certified payroll reports (WH-347 and/or customer/agency formats) accurately and on time.
Audit timecards and supporting documentation for compliance (proper classification, hours by job/site, pay codes, fringes, deductions, apprentices/trainees rules when applicable).
Reconcile certified payroll reports to payroll registers and job-cost/labor distribution, researching discrepancies and driving corrections before submission.
Maintain certified payroll documentation and audit trails (rate determinations, fringe calculations, authorized deductions, benefit support) for internal and external audits.
Respond to compliance requests from customers, general contractors, and government agencies; support reviews, investigations, and audit remediation.
Payroll Processing (Weekly / Bi-weekly / Monthly) - ADP WFN
Support end-to-end payroll processing in ADP Workforce Now across multiple pay groups and schedules (weekly, bi-weekly, monthly).
Enter and validate payroll inputs including time adjustments, special earnings, retro calculations, deductions, and garnishments.
Execute payroll audits (earnings, hours, OT, fringes, taxes, deductions) and resolve exceptions prior to finalization.
Partner with HR to ensure employee master data is accurate (new hires, terminations, transfers, pay rate changes, job changes, location changes).
Assist with payroll reconciliations and reporting to Finance/Accounting, including labor allocations and GL-supporting details as needed.
Multi-State Compliance & Controls
Support multi-state payroll compliance, including work location and taxation considerations.
Ensure payroll adjustments follow internal controls and documentation standards; maintain confidentiality and audit readiness.
Contribute to continuous improvement by identifying recurring issues and proposing process fixes and automation opportunities.
Growth & Acquisitions Support
Support the payroll integration of newly acquired businesses into Shared Services standards and ADP WFN processes.
Help document and maintain SOPs, checklists, and training materials for payroll processing and certified payroll workflows.
Participate in system testing, new pay group setup, and validation during transitions.

How much does a payroll administrator earn in University Heights, OH?
The average payroll administrator in University Heights, OH earns between $32,000 and $66,000 annually. This compares to the national average payroll administrator range of $33,000 to $64,000.
Average payroll administrator salary in University Heights, OH
$46,000
